Abundance of EFTU - suggested to be the most abundant protein in E. Coli

Range 58,140 Table - link molecules/genome
Organism Bacteria Escherichia coli
Reference Pedersen S, Bloch PL, Reeh S, Neidhardt FC. Patterns of protein synthesis in E. coli: a catalog of the amount of 140 individual proteins at different growth rates. Cell. 1978 May14(1):179-90. p.181 table 1PubMed ID352533
Method The amount of 140 individual proteins of E. coli B/r was measured during balanced growth in five different media. The abundance of each protein was determined from its absolute amount in 14C-glucose-minimal medium and a measurement of its relative amount at each growth rate using a double labeling technique. Separation of the proteins was carried out by two-dimensional gel electrophoresis.
Comments In glucose medium. See notes beneath (3rd page of) table
